Pentasoft Avactis Shopping Cart up to 0.1.2 store_special_offers.php prod_id sql injection

Details
A vulnerability was found in Pentasoft Avactis Shopping Cart up to 0.1.2. It has been declared as critical.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file store_special_offers.php. The manipulation of the argument prod_id with an unknown input leads to a sql injection v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-89. The product constructs all or part of an SQL command using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the intended SQL command when it is sent to a downstream component.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in Avactis Shopping Cart 0.1.2 and earlier all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the (1) category_id parameter in (a) store_special_offers.php and (b) store.php, and (2) prod_id parameter in (c) cart.php and (d) product_info.php. NOTE: this issue also produces resultant full path disclosure from invalid SQL queries.
The weakness was released 05/01/2006 by r0t (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at osvdb.org.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2006-2164 since 05/03/2006.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ploitation doesn't need any form of authentication. Technical details of the vulnerability are known, but there is no available exploit.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1505 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
By approaching the search of inurl:store_special_offers.php it is possible to find vulnerable targets with Google Hacking.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
